remote line fdl ansi
—Sends a repeating 16-bit ESF data link code word
(00001110 11111111) to the remote end requesting that it enter into a
network line loopback. Specify the
ansi
keyword to enable the remote line
facilities data link (FDL) ANSI bit loopback on the T1 channel, according to
the ANSI T1.403 Specification.
■
remote line fdl bellcore
—Sends a repeating 16-bit ESF data link code word
(00010010 11111111) to the remote end requesting that it enter into a
network line loopback. Specify the
bellcore
keyword to enable the remote
line facilities data link (FDL) Bellcore bit loopback on the T1 channel, per the
Bellcore TR-TSY-000312 Specification.
■
remote line inband—
Sends a repeating 5-bit inband pattern (00001) to the
remote end requesting that it enter into a network line loopback
■
remote payload
[
fdl
] [
ansi
]—Sends a repeating, 16-bit, ESF data link
code word (00010100 11111111) to the remote end requesting that it enter
into a network payload loopback. Enables the remote payload facilities data
link (FDL) ANSI bit loopback on the T1 channel. You can optionally specify
fdl
and
ansi
.
■
If you do not specify an option, the router will set a local loopback for the channel.

Use the
no
version to deactivate loopback. If you specify the
remote
keyword,
the
no
version sends the 16-bit ESF data link code word or inband pattern to
deactivate the loopback at the remote end based on the last activate request sent
to the remote end. If you do not specify the
remote
keyword, the
no
version
clears the local loopback configuration.

t1 remote-loopback
■
Use to enable the acceptance of loopback commands issued from a remote
router.
■
Example
host1(config-controll)#
t1 2 remote-loopback
■
Use the
no
version to restore the factory default, which is to reject loopback
commands issued from a remote router.
